服务器配置多IP地址是一种常见需求,特别是在需要运行多个网站、应用程序或服务的情况下,多IP配置可以提供更高的灵活性和安全性,同时优化网络流量管理,以下是关于服务器配置多IP的详细步骤和相关信息:
一、服务器配置多IP的基本概念

在服务器上配置多IP地址通常涉及分配多个网络接口(NIC)或在一个NIC上配置多个IP地址,每个IP地址可以用于不同的网站、应用程序或服务,从而实现隔离和管理,这种配置方式可以提高网站的SEO效果、降低运营成本,并简化管理流程。
二、配置步骤
1. 确认多IP地址已分配
确保服务器已经获得了多个IP地址,这可能需要联系服务器提供商或网络管理员进行分配。
2. 查看网络接口配置
使用命令行或控制面板查看服务器的网络接口配置,你应该能够看到多个网卡或虚拟网卡,每个网卡关联一个独立的IP地址。
3. 配置网络接口
针对每个IP地址配置对应的网络接口,这可以通过编辑网络配置文件或使用网络配置工具来完成,具体取决于操作系统,在Linux系统中,可以使用ifconfig
或ip
命令来配置网络接口。

4. 设置路由规则
确保正确设置路由规则,以便服务器知道如何使用每个IP地址进行出口通信,这通常涉及到使用route
命令或编辑路由配置文件。
5. 检查防火墙设置
如果服务器上有防火墙,确保允许从每个IP地址进行出口通信,你可能需要调整防火墙规则,以适应多IP环境。
6. 重启网络服务
在进行任何网络配置更改后,重启网络服务以使更改生效,这可以通过运行适当的命令,如service networking restart
(对于某些Linux发行版)来完成。
7. 测试

使用网络工具或简单的ping命令测试每个IP地址的出口通信,确保每个IP地址都能够独立工作。
三、注意事项
子网限制:单个NIC上的所有IP配置都必须关联到同一子网,如果需要不同子网上的多个IP,可以使用VM上的多个NIC。
公共IP地址限制:能够在Azure订阅中使用的公共IP地址数存在限制。
操作系统差异:不同操作系统下的配置步骤可能有所不同,请根据实际情况进行调整。
四、表格示例
以下是一个示例表格,展示了如何在一台服务器上配置多个IP地址:
网卡名称 | IP地址 | 子网掩码 | 网关地址 |
eth0 | 192.168.1.10 | 255.255.255.0 | 192.168.1.1 |
eth0:1 | 192.168.1.11 | 255.255.255.0 | |
eth0:2 | 192.168.1.12 | 255.255.255.0 |
五、FAQs
Q1: 如何在Windows服务器上添加多个IP地址?
A1: 在Windows服务器上,可以通过“网络连接”->选择相应的网络适配器->右键属性->双击“Internet协议版本4 (TCP/IPv4)”->点击“高级”按钮来添加多个IP地址,在“IP地址”栏中输入新的IP地址,并点击“添加”按钮即可。
Q2: 如何测试服务器上配置的多IP地址是否有效?
A2: 可以使用ping命令测试每个IP地址的连通性,打开命令提示符或终端,输入ping [IP地址]
并回车,观察返回结果,如果能够收到响应,则说明该IP地址配置有效。
通过以上步骤和信息,你可以成功地在服务器上配置多IP地址,以满足不同的网络需求,实际操作中可能需要根据具体情况进行调整。
到此,以上就是小编对于“服务器配置多ip”的问题就介绍到这了,希望介绍的几点解答对大家有用,有任何问题和不懂的,欢迎各位朋友在评论区讨论,给我留言。
【版权声明】:本站所有内容均来自网络,若无意侵犯到您的权利,请及时与我们联系将尽快删除相关内容!
发表回复